New Jalpaiguri (NJP) is North Bengal's bustling transport hub and the perfect launching point for exploring the stunning Darjeeling hills and Sikkim. Located at the foothills of the Eastern Himalayas, this town connects you to world-famous tea estates, misty mountain towns, and the toy train experience. Indian travelers love NJP for its strategic location, affordable accommodation, and authentic Bengali cuisine, making it an ideal base for hill station adventures without the premium pricing of Darjeeling town itself.

💡 Travel Tips
💰 Stay in NJP town instead of Darjeeling - rooms cost 40-50% less while being just 2 hours away by shared taxi (₹50-80 per person), and use the toy train as your main experience rather than staying overnight in the hills.
📅 October to November and March to May are ideal, offering clear skies, pleasant temperatures (15-25°C), and perfect visibility of Kanchenjunga and surrounding peaks. Avoid monsoons (June-September) when landslides block mountain roads, and winter months (December-February) when early morning mist obscures views.
